The Elio P5 prototype is fitted for the new engine

Posted By on October 6, 2015

elio5engine1510Since I’m “all in” with a “spot in line” to purchase an Elio, it has me focused on following the progress towards building a production vehicle. I’m skeptical that this new company can achieve the high bar they have set (especially the $6800 price), but I’m enjoying the ride with them.

This week a few photos of the new engine being fitted in the next P5 prototype was shared. In order to achieve their ambitious goal of achieving 84 mpg, Paul Elio and his team determined that there was “no current engine technology on the market that would meet the company’s needs” and necessitated an engine be engineered and built just for this vehicle. Bosch Dishwasher Recall – US and Canada

Posted By on October 3, 2015

boschlogo

Wouldn’t you know … ours!

On October 1, 2015 BSH Home Appliances Corporation, the manufacturer of Bosch® dishwashers, voluntarily agreed, in cooperation with the U.S.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) and Health Canada to conduct a recall to replace the power cords on certain models of Bosch brand dishwashers. The Bosch brand dishwashers were manufactured from January 2008 through December 2013 and sold through appliance and specialty retailers in the U.S. and Canada.

Apple could be developing a new wearable device even smaller than the Apple Watch: an Apple ring.

That is, if a recently filed patent leads to an actual product.

The ring, which could be made with or without a touch display, would be linked to a larger device such as an iPhone, according to the patent filing.

The U.S. eastern seaboard keeps a leery eye on Joaquin

Posted By on October 2, 2015

joaquin151001201511N

Projection are currently up and down the east coast of the United States (and offshore) for Hurricane Joaquin’s path, but most models have it turning north and gaining speed. As of posting this on October 1st, the storm is a category 4 and pounding the Bahamas with rain. It is moving slow and expected to reach peak wind intensity over the next couple of days. Hopefully it will remain offshore until it weakens (or forever), but many models have it coming ashore up near New Jersey and Long Island … triggering not so distant memories of Superstorm Sandy.
